Sélénium

Automatisation Web Selenium avec Python

Automatisation Web Selenium avec Python
  1. Puis-je utiliser le sélénium avec python?
  2. Comment automatiser un site Web à l'aide de python sélénium?
  3. Pouvons-nous automatiser une application Web à l'aide de Python?
  4. Comment fonctionne le sélénium avec Python?
  5. Que puis-je automatiser avec python?
  6. Quelle langue est la meilleure pour le sélénium?
  7. Combien de python est nécessaire pour le sélénium?
  8. Comment automatisez-vous en Python?
  9. Comment automatiser la connexion en Python?
  10. Le concombre est-il meilleur que le sélénium?
  11. Comment automatiser mon navigateur?
  12. Comment automatiser une application Web?

Puis-je utiliser le sélénium avec python?

Selenium prend en charge Python et peut donc être utilisé comme Selenium WebDriver avec Python pour les tests. Python est facile par rapport à d'autres langages de programmation, car il est beaucoup moins verbeux. Les API Python vous permettent de vous connecter au navigateur via Selenium.

Comment automatiser un site Web à l'aide de python sélénium?

Comment exécuter votre premier test avec Selenium et Python?

  1. Importez d'abord les classes Webdriver et Keys depuis Selenium. ...
  2. Ensuite, créez une instance de Chrome avec le chemin du pilote que vous avez téléchargé via les sites Web du navigateur respectif. ...
  3. Ensuite, utilisez le . ...
  4. Une fois la page chargée, vous pouvez utiliser le .

Pouvons-nous automatiser une application Web à l'aide de Python?

Vous avez appris que Python peut faire tout ce qu'un navigateur Web peut faire, et un peu plus. Vous pouvez facilement écrire des scripts pour contrôler les instances de navigateur virtuel qui s'exécutent dans le cloud. Vous pouvez créer des robots qui interagissent avec de vrais utilisateurs ou remplir des formulaires sans réfléchir! Allez de l'avant et automatisez!

Comment fonctionne le sélénium avec Python?

Les étapes suivantes permettent de configurer Selenium à l'aide de Python:

  1. Téléchargez et installez Python sur Windows.
  2. Installer les bibliothèques Selenium en Python.
  3. Téléchargez et installez PyCharm.
  4. Créez un nouveau projet et écrivez le script de test Selenium.
  5. Exécutez et validez les scripts de test.

Que puis-je automatiser avec python?

Quelles tâches pouvez-vous automatiser avec Python? Les tâches que vous pouvez automatiser avec Python sont illimitées, mais les tâches courantes incluent la lecture / écriture de fichiers, la récupération de données à partir de sites Web, l'envoi d'e-mails / textes, l'interaction avec les API, la mise à jour de feuilles de calcul, le remplissage de formulaires en ligne, et bien plus encore.

Quelle langue est la meilleure pour le sélénium?

Selenium est un cadre de test de logiciels portables et open source largement utilisé pour les applications Web. Bien que Selenium soit livré avec un langage spécifique au domaine de test (Selenese), d'autres langages de programmation (Java, C #, Ruby, Python) peuvent également être utilisés pour les tests de script.

Combien de python est nécessaire pour le sélénium?

Vous devez connaître tous les concepts de base de la programmation en Python car Selenium est assez facile à utiliser et Python est assez facile à apprendre. Vous n'avez pas besoin de maîtriser Python, juste des compétences de base en programmation sont requises comme j'ai déjà mentionné ce point, si vous êtes industrieux.

Comment automatisez-vous en Python?

La lecture et l'écriture de fichiers est une tâche que vous pouvez automatiser efficacement à l'aide de Python. Pour commencer, il vous suffit de connaître l'emplacement des fichiers dans votre système de fichiers, leurs noms et le mode à utiliser pour les ouvrir. Dans l'exemple ci-dessous, j'ai utilisé l'instruction with pour ouvrir un fichier - une approche que je recommande vivement.

Comment automatiser la connexion en Python?

Utilisez la commande pip install selenium pour ajouter la boîte à outils d'automatisation Web Selenium à Python. Selenium nous permettra de faire défiler, copier du texte, de remplir des formulaires et de cliquer par programmation. Enfin, téléchargez l'exécutable Selenium Chrome Driver, qui ouvrira Google Chrome au besoin pour effectuer nos tâches automatisées.

Le concombre est-il meilleur que le sélénium?

Quand il s'agit de Selenium vs. Concombre, il y a quelques différences clés. Selenium est un outil d'automatisation pour les applications Web, tandis que Cucumber est un outil d'automatisation pour le développement axé sur le comportement. Selenium exécute des tests d'interface utilisateur tandis que Cucumber effectue des tests d'acceptation.

Comment automatiser mon navigateur?

Appliquer l'automatisation aux actions courantes du site Web

  1. Lancez l'application Web.
  2. Entrez le nom d'utilisateur dans le champ du nom d'utilisateur.
  3. Entrez le mot de passe dans le champ du mot de passe.
  4. Cliquez sur le bouton de connexion.
  5. Accédez à la section des rapports.
  6. Entrez la date actuelle dans le champ de date.
  7. Attendez que les résultats de tous les rapports s'affichent.

Comment automatiser une application Web?

Les sept étapes de base des tests de sélénium

  1. Créer une instance WebDriver.
  2. Accédez à une page Web.
  3. Localiser un élément HTML sur la page Web.
  4. Effectuer une action sur un élément HTML.
  5. Anticipez la réponse du navigateur à l'action.
  6. Exécutez des tests et enregistrez les résultats des tests à l'aide d'un cadre de test.
  7. Concluez le test.

Le guide complet d'utilisation de ffmpeg sous Linux
Comment exécuter FFmpeg sous Linux? Comment utiliser la commande FFmpeg? Comment configurer FFmpeg? Où est le chemin Ffmpeg sous Linux? Ffmpeg fonctio...
Comment installer le module Apache mod_wsgi sur Ubuntu 16.04 (Xenial)
Comment installer le module Apache mod_wsgi sur Ubuntu 16.04 (Xenial) Étape 1 - Prérequis. Connectez-vous à Ubuntu 16.04 console serveur via SSH et in...
Comment installer PHP 7.4 sur CentOS 8 / RHEL 8
Comment installer PHP 7.4 sur CentOS 8 / RHEL 8 Étape 1 Ajouter EPEL et REMI Repository. Les référentiels EPEL et REMI sont les principales exigences ...